Abstract :
In modern systems of industrial processes automation the devices of the coordinate tables type for objects displacements in space are widely used. The given devices being in most of cases two-coordinate electromechanical servo drives belong to expensive complex technical systems. In this connection the search for more simple technical solutions of this function devices is very important. One, of such directions is the design of the construction of coordinate tables with electromagnetic drives without intermediates for the moving transform. Based on the studied constructions of coordinate tables and electromagnetic drives the construction of two-coordinate mechanotronic moving module with electromagnetic drive was developed. We consider mode of functioning by an example of the flat displacement over one coordinate. Simplified construction of the moving module is shown.
